Chenghua Li is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Nutrition and Dietetics. According to data from OpenAlex, Chenghua Li has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 695 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Molecular Biology, 15 papers in Oncology and 6 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ics. Recurrent topics in Chenghua Li’s work include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(12 papers),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(9 papers) and Trace Elements in Health (6 papers). Chenghua Li is often cited by papers focused on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(12 papers),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(9 papers) and Trace Elements in Health (6 papers). Chenghua Li collaborates with scholars based in China and France. Chenghua Li's co-authors include Yunhui Jiang, Shi H, Xueying Fan, Ji Chen, Zhi‐Xiong Jim Xiao, Shijie Fan, Yonglong Chen, Bing Zhou, Yimin Li and Juan Wang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, PLoS ONE and The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ism.
